Bol **Selected for the UKLA Book Awards Shortlist for 2025. Shortlisted for the Oscar’s Book Prize, 2024. From the creator of Barbara Throws a Wobbler - the ultimate story to chase (and laugh) your worries away** ‘A wise and comical look at anxiety and how to banish it ... With funny pictures and a guide to different kinds of worries, this is soothing for all ages’ - The Times Geoffrey's got the jitters! It started last night when he was thinking about school - a funny, wiggly feeling in his tummy that grew and grew. But when Geoffrey's tummy jitters started talking to him - that's when he knew they were out of control. Geoffrey had to do something... Through a laugh-out-loud story and loveable character, Nadia Shireen shows how to understand and dispel anxieties, one jitter at a time. Selected as one of The Sunday Times Best Children's Book of the Year. Selected for Book Trust’s Great Book Guide 2024-2025
